Output fb7a44e2c8121e1834f93731c3a5c9f861761c61c7ac0bcb91c8f225432703f7:11

value
34220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9a28a05f028640c91c9eaf8b0a112d66b759dd8 OP_EQUAL
address
MVCWPYZhjXAeJEnRLaGjxMjadfcVqpRod7
transaction
fb7a44e2c8121e1834f93731c3a5c9f861761c61c7ac0bcb91c8f225432703f7
spent
true